The research of this study is to investigate Hydrotreating reaction of Palm Fatty Acid Distillate, Palm Olein and Palm Biodiesel using Nickel Molybdenum catalyst for Phase Change Material (PCM) production. The experiments were conducted in fixed bed continues-flow reactor at temperatures of 300, 320, 340, 360 and 380 ºC. Pressures were varied at 450, 750 and 1,050 psi. The experimental results demonstrated that all 3 types of reactants have a similar reaction and produce the products that consist of alkane 15 to 18 carbon atom. On the one hand, an increasing temperature resulted in the increasing of decarboxylation reaction of 3 reactants. On the other hand, the increased pressure lead to the increasing of Hydrodeoxygenation reaction. In addition, Different reactants are the cause of different product’s compositions and reaction conditions. Palm Fatty Acid Distillate is the most suitable for the even number of carbon atom contrast with Palm olein that suitable for the odd number of a carbon atom. Moreover, the reaction of Palm biodiesel occurred well at a lower temperature than other 2 reactants.
